Minutes — Management Meeting, Vexlor Industries

Attendees agreed to a write-down of aging stock at the Draymoor warehouse, chiefly the Corvex-3 fittings line. Finance confirmed the adjustment will post this quarter. Marta Delven will brief auditors; operations will clear shelf space by month-end. For the incoming director: disposal options are still open. The confidential note on forward plans follows below.

internal memo for kajef-bagaf: Silionax Freight is in early talks to buy Silathax Freight for about $30.4 million. The Aldael launch date is January 3, and nothing goes to the press before then.

To all branch managers of Corvala Systems:

Effective the start of next fiscal year, all new Corvala service agreements will be written on annual billing terms. Existing monthly customers will be migrated at renewal. Branches should brief account staff on the updated terms sheet and the 10% prepayment incentive. Expect some pushback from smaller accounts; escalation guidance is in the operations handbook. Migration targets per branch arrive next week. The rationale behind the timing is summarized in the note below.

board note of yagug-taweg: Only 34 of the 546 pilot accounts renewed Norael, so a churn review is set for April 24. Zorvanox Freight is in early talks to buy Oliwynox Works for about $200.7 million.

## Service accounts — Nightjar backfill scheduler

Quick context for the sync: Nightjar runs all nightly data backfills under a single service account, which is fine until two teams queue conflicting jobs (see last Tuesday). Proposal is per-team accounts with scoped quotas; details in the design doc. Meanwhile, the shared account still works and its credential rotates monthly. For anyone debugging tonight's run, the current key follows.

API key for yagag-fawif: zpat4_Gful